Engin Özdemir is a scholar working on Electrical and Electronic Engineering, Control and Systems Engineering and Electronic, Optical and Magnetic Materials. According to data from OpenAlex, Engin Özdemir has authored 62 papers receiving a total of 1.5k indexed citations (citations by other indexed papers that have themselves been cited), including 47 papers in Electrical and Electronic Engineering, 25 papers in Control and Systems Engineering and 17 papers in Electronic, Optical and Magnetic Materials. Recurrent topics in Engin Özdemir's work include Magnetic Properties and Applications (17 papers), Power Quality and Harmonics (17 papers) and Microgrid Control and Optimization (14 papers). Engin Özdemir is often cited by papers focused on Magnetic Properties and Applications (17 papers), Power Quality and Harmonics (17 papers) and Microgrid Control and Optimization (14 papers). Engin Özdemir collaborates with scholars based in Türkiye, United States and China. Engin Özdemir's co-authors include Metin Kesler, Murat Kale, Şule Özdemir, Mehmet Uçar, Leon M. Tolbert, Ahmet Aktaş, İbrahim Kılıçaslan, Mithat C. Kisacikoglu, Halil İbrahim Saraç and Kemal Ermiş and has published in prestigious journals such as SHILAP Revista de lepidopterología, IEEE Transactions on Industrial Electronics and IEEE Transactions on Power Electronics.
